    Singapore is the 5th most visited city in the world, and 2nd in Asia-Pacific. The Travel and Tourism Competitiveness Report 2017 ranks Singapore 13th out of 136 countries overall, which was the third best in Asia only behind Japan (ranked 4th) and Hong Kong (ranked 11th).     Dreams In Flight at the festival opening in 2007. Singapore International Festival of Arts (SIFA) is an annual arts festival held in Singapore. It is organised by Arts House Limited for the National Arts Council.     France and Singapore enjoy good bilateral relations, spreading across most fields, including political, education, economic, cultural and defence. France was one of the first 13 countries which recognised the independence of Singapore in 1965. Former Chief Minister of Singapore David Marshall became the first Singapore Ambassador to France.

    The 2006–2007 Southeast Asian floods were a series of floods that mostly affected Malaysia from 18 December 2006 to 13 January 2007. The floods were caused by above average rainfall, which was attributed to Typhoon Utor (2006) which had hit the Philippines and Vietnam a few days earlier.
